Service Record: Enlisted as a Private on 23 May 1861 at the age of 18
Enlisted in Company E, 18th Infantry Regiment Massachusetts on 24 August 1861.The first real combat service of the 18th occurred at 2d
Bull Run, August 30, when it participated in the attack of
Porter's Corps on Jackson's position at the railroad
embankment. Here it lost 169 officers and men, of whom 54 were killed or mortally wounded.
David F. Church, Company E, 18th Infantry Regiment Massachusetts was killed on 30 August 1862 in 2nd Bull Run, VA
